Question about the Aeotec energy monitor:
Does this only show you the power for the circuit it is monitoring (like the main lines coming into your panel) or can it also show you which appliance is drawing various power loads (based on harmonics)?

Or, to see individual load numbers for circuits/appliances, would I need to purchase multiple Aeotec devices - one for each 220 circuit?

Looking to monitor the main, plus several 220 appliances - 2 HVAC units, Pool Heater, etc. and having to purchase three or four of the Aeotec units sounds crazy expensive. Unless they make a unit closer to the Emporia that has multiple sensors? Thanks.

An Aeotec Home Energy Meter monitors the energy usage of all devices tracking overall energy usage across multiple devices and power phases in a household.

It looks like you need the Aeotec Heavy Duty Switch controls a single high-power device and can monitor its energy consumption. It is designed for specific high-power applications (pool equipment, EV Charger, …), handling high amperage and voltage. These are however one for each device you want power monitoring on.
